The hike began early in the morning on a dusty trail about a quarter of a mile from our campsite. The sun was warm and golden, b

ut the wind was rough and icy. I was thankful for the layers of cotton clothing under my thin nylon jacket. As Jasper and I continued along the trail, the trees got closer together and the plants grew thicker. We could hear the faint sound of running water in the distance. Without talking, Jasper and I walked in a rhythmic, steady pace. I watched the trail so that I could avoid the tree roots and large rocks that dwelt in the pathway. I noticed how the sun painted the ground with blotches of white light amidst the shadows. Absorbed with my own thoughts, I didn’t realize that Jasper had stopped until he called my name.
I turned and went back to where he had crouched. His fingers were brushing the dirt off a flat stone surface. I looked closely and saw intricate symbols carved into the sparkling black stone. I helped Jasper clear the debris off the unusual stone. It was the size of a large garbage can lid. While Jasper dug around the edges, I tried to pry the stone loose. Finally, we worked together to lift the stone from the ground. To our amazement, there was a dark hole underneath the stone. Jasper shined his flashlight down into the hole and discovered a ladder, but he could not see how deep the hole was.


Which of the following details from the passage best helps the reader picture the setting?
A.
Without talking, Jasper and I walked in a rhythmic, steady pace.
B.
I watched the trail so that I could avoid the tree roots and large rocks that dwelt in the pathway.
C.
Absorbed with my own thoughts, I didn't realize that Jasper had stopped until he called my name.
D.
I looked closely and saw intricate symbols carved into the sparkling black stone.
